"body": "📚 EXPLORING NOVEL AUTISM THERAPY COMBINATIONS
Recent research is showing how combining different therapeutic approaches can lead to significant improvements for individuals with autism. Let's explore some of these exciting developments.
🔬 WHAT THE RESEARCH SAYS
Researchers are investigating how combining therapies can address multiple needs simultaneously. One study is looking at combining play-based intervention (JASPER) with speech-based intervention (PROMPT) to create personalized strategies for improving speech in children with autism [2][4]. This approach recognizes that speech challenges in autism are diverse and require tailored solutions.
Another trial is exploring the potential of combining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) with external Trigeminal Nerve Stimulation (eTNS) to address both emotional dysregulation and ADHD symptoms commonly associated with autism [2][4]. This integrated approach could offer a more comprehensive solution for managing co-occurring conditions.

🌟 The PRISM study, for example, is testing an adaptive intervention approach for minimally verbal preschoolers, combining Discrete Trial Training (DTT), JASPER, and Caregiver Education Training (CET) [4]. This highlights the importance of involving caregivers and tailoring interventions to individual needs.
💙 Functional Neurogenesis Stimulation Therapy is also being investigated for its potential to improve social communication and reduce repetitive behaviors [1]. While still in early stages, this research suggests that non-invasive brain stimulation could be a valuable addition to traditional therapies.
➡️ Precision medicine approaches are also on the horizon, using organoids and genetic medicine to develop personalized interventions based on an individual's unique neurobiology [3]. These advancements hold great promise for the future of autism treatment.
